10. Carefully grasp the adapter by its top edge, and align the adapter with the
expansion slot and its connector on the PCI riser card.
11. Press the adapter
firmly into its connector.
Attention: When you install an adapter into the system, be sure that it is
completely and correctly seated in its connector located on the PCI
riser card. Improper insertion and seating of the adapter card might
cause damage to the PCI riser card or the adapter.
12. Rotate the adapter retainer clip clockwise until it covers the tab at approximately a
45 degree angle. See the following illustration.
